- Reconciliation (also called Penance) is the sacrament where believers confess sins to a priest.
- Anointing of the Sick is administered to give spiritual and physical strength during illness.
- Holy Orders is the sacrament for ordaining bishops, priests, and deacons.
- In Catholic matrimonial covenant, partnership for life, openness to procreation, and education of offspring are core elements; supporting personal goals/ambitions is not a defined part of the covenant.
- Confirmation seals Baptism and grants additional gifts of the Holy Spirit.
